OFFICE-ACCESS FAQ — Contractor First Week (Night Shift)

Q: A contractor on their first week arrives after 22:00. What do they need?

A: Check them against the Norvale Building contractor roster at the night desk. No roster entry, no entry — escalate to the duty supervisor. If listed, issue a hi-vis lanyard and log the time. Main doors are card-locked after 21:30; contractors in week one have no card yet. Walk them to the north stair door and admit them using the night code below.

turnstile pass: bdg-H-52

**Onboarding note: Weekend lift maintenance**

Every Saturday from 06:00 to 10:00, Marrowgate Vertical Services carries out lift maintenance at the Penhallow Tower reception level. Lifts A and B are taken offline in rotation, so direct visitors to the remaining car or the east stairwell. Post the laminated notice at the front desk by Friday evening and remove it once the engineers sign off. If both cars are down, escort guests through the service corridor, which requires the weekend pass below.

turnstile pass: bdg-YEOZLM-79341408

**Ticket: Circuit breaker tripping too eagerly on Fernwick API**

Hey, welcome aboard! Quick context: our order service calls the upstream Fernwick pricing API, and the breaker we wrapped around it flips open after just two timeouts. That's way too twitchy — Fernwick gets slow every afternoon and we end up serving stale prices for ten minutes. Please bump the failure threshold to five and add a half-open probe every 30s. Ping Marta on the Relay team if the config looks weird. The failing run's token is below.

session token of baduf-tagug = htk4_8702

Finance Review Summary — Branch Managers

Gross-margin review complete for Oakhallow Traders. Blended margin: 41.3%, down 1.4 points. Drivers: input costs at the Redfen plant, discounting at two branches. Corrective pricing effective next month. Branches must submit cost variance sheets by the 15th. No exceptions. Read the confidential note below before discussing externally.

board note of yageg-yadug: The northern region missed its Framir quota by 13.1 percent last quarter. Lamathek Freight plans to raise the Quenael list price by 30.2 percent in March. The pricing group signed off on a budget of $133.5 million for Project Novok. The renewal with Gilethek Foods closes at $60.0 million a year, 2.7 percent above the last contract.